BNP Paribas aims to nearly double its asset management pre-tax income by 2030. The strategy follows the acquisition and integration of AXA Investment Managers. This merger created a European leader managing over €1.6 trillion in assets.
The bank targets cumulative net inflows of approximately €350 billion by 2030. Assets under management are projected to grow by more than 5% annually.
Revenue is expected to grow by roughly 4% per year between 2025 and 2030. Operating expenses are forecasted to remain stable during this period.
The plan relies on achieving €150 million in revenue synergies by 2029. BNP Paribas also targets €400 million in cost synergies by the same year.
